Step-By-Step Door Installation Procedure

Even though door installation may seem straightforward, it requires several essential steps to secure a proper fit and function. First, the existing door frame is assessed for damage and correct measurements are taken to confirm compatibility with the new door. Next, the required tools and materials are gathered, including hinges, screws, and a level.

After that, the original door is gently removed, ensuring not to harm the frame. The replacement door is situated within the frame, and adjustments are made for a proper fit. Once leveled, the hinges are secured, and the door is mounted.

Subsequently, the door's swing and clearance are inspected to confirm smooth operation. Lastly, any gaps are sealed, and finishing touches, such as hardware fitting or trim placement, are accomplished. This meticulous process ensures the door not only fits perfectly but also works at peak performance, improving both safety and visual appeal.

Maintenance Guidance Given

Home occupants can look forward to a range of valuable maintenance recommendations following professional door installation services. These tips typically include frequent inspections to detect any signs of wear, such as cracks, warping, or misalignment. Suitable cleaning techniques are also suggested, often involving soft detergents and soft cloths to prevent damage to the door's finish. Additionally, experts may propose lubricating hinges and locks at intervals to ensure smooth operation and to prevent rust. Homeowners are advised to check weather stripping for effectiveness, as this helps preserve energy efficiency. Moreover, guidance on seasonal adjustments or protective treatments against moisture and UV exposure can prolong the door's lifespan. Overall, these suggestions contribute to preserving the door's functionality and aesthetic appeal.

Warranty Coverage Details

Although the installation of a new door can significantly enhance a home's appearance and safety, understanding the warranty coverage is vital for homeowners. Generally, warranty coverage varies based on the manufacturer and installer. Most warranties cover defects in materials and workmanship for a particular period, often ranging from one to ten years. Homeowners should ask about what is included, such as parts and labor, as well as any exclusions. It's also necessary to understand the processes for filing a claim and the maintenance requirements to keep the warranty valid. A complete warranty not only provides peace of mind but also protects the investment in quality door installation, providing long-term satisfaction and performance.
